You just take a wiz & dru to 25 and move back to your primary trio. Doesnt take much time at all, especially when your wiz hits level 18 with Garrison's nuke.

You then get all the ports ever needed in Rituals. No reason whatsoever to keep the Dru in your main trio. Its a master of none for bringing anything unique to the table.

DRU brings DS, dots, nukes, snare, sow, and pac to the table. It is a very versatile class. WAR/BST/DRU would be capable of crushing most things.
